jiajia 07fd1ad0a7 Log Seedream payload shape before forwarding to the gateway
Seedream image jobs now log whether image input was present, whether it was sent as a single string or an array, how many references were included, and which size preset was used. This makes it possible to prove whether missing reference images are a server bug or a downstream gateway issue.

Constraint: The test server needed a low-noise way to confirm what reached /v1/images/generations without changing the external API contract
Rejected: Rely on gateway-side observation alone | it could not distinguish whether the image array was dropped before or after the server boundary

jiajia dcd21746d2 Keep Gemini image edits role-aware on the server path
The server now resolves source, identity, and style artifacts separately, emits role-labeled Gemini parts, and logs the effective request shape so deployed debugging can confirm which references reached upstream.

Constraint: The test deployment must stay on gemini-3.1-flash-image-preview while gaining better multi-image editing semantics
Rejected: Change the default model to gemini-3-pro-image-preview | test-server parity required keeping flash as default
